Transaction 4579038322037f5a5f9436d4692af30586cf9db335625eaf36341a185fe31266
1 Input
1 Output
-
4579038322037f5a5f9436d4692af30586cf9db335625eaf36341a185fe31266:0
- value
- 1649622
- script pubkey
- OP_0 OP_PUSHBYTES_20 198d7d8c0555d9b94c7af8982172c66bd60e4532
- address
- bc1qrxxhmrq92hvmjnr6lzvzzukxd0tqu3fjz8kxs0